        Intake-esm
        ===========
        
        Motivation
        ----------
        
        Project efforts such as the `Coupled Model Intercomparison Project (CMIP)`_
        and the `Community Earth System Model (CESM) Large Ensemble Project`_
        produce a huge of amount climate data persisted on tape, disk storage, object storage
        components across multiple (in the order of ~ 300,000) data assets.
        These data assets are stored in netCDF and more recently `Zarr`_ formats.
        Finding, investigating, loading these assets into data array containers
        such as xarray can be a daunting task due to the large number of files
        a user may be interested in. Intake-esm aims to address these issues by
        providing necessary functionality for searching, discovering, data access/loading.
        
        
        Overview
        --------
        
        `intake-esm` is a data cataloging utility built on top of `intake`_, `pandas`_, and
        `xarray`_, and it's pretty awesome!
        
        - Opening an ESM collection definition file: An ESM (Earth System Model) collection file is a JSON file that conforms
          to the `ESM Collection Specification`_. When provided a link/path to an esm collection file, ``intake-esm`` establishes
          a link to a database (CSV file) that contains data assets locations and associated metadata
          (i.e., which experiement, model, the come from). The collection JSON file can be stored on a local filesystem
          or can be hosted on a remote server.
        
          .. code-block:: python
        
                >>> import intake
                >>> col_url = "https://raw.githubusercontent.com/NCAR/intake-esm-datastore/master/catalogs/pangeo-cmip6.json"
                >>> col = intake.open_esm_datastore(col_url)
        
        - Search and Discovery: ``intake-esm`` provides functionality to execute queries against the database:
        
          .. code-block:: python
        
                >>> cat = col.search(experiment_id=['historical', 'ssp585'], table_id='Oyr',
                ...          variable_id='o2', grid_label='gn')
        
        - Access: when the user is satisfied with the results of their query, they can ask ``intake-esm``
          to load data assets (netCDF/HDF files and/or Zarr stores) into xarray datasets:
        
          .. code-block:: python
        
                >>> dset_dict = cat.to_dataset_dict(zarr_kwargs={'consolidated': True, 'decode_times': False},
                ...                        cdf_kwargs={'chunks': {}, 'decode_times': False})

        Installation
        ------------
        
        Intake-esm can be installed from PyPI with pip:
        
        .. code-block:: bash
        
            pip install intake-esm
        
        
        It is also available from `conda-forge` for conda installations:
        
        .. code-block:: bash
        
            conda install -c conda-forge intake-esm
